首頁  >  文章  >  後端開發  >  如何使用PHP和AngularJS進行前端開發

如何使用PHP和AngularJS進行前端開發

WBOY
WBOY原創
2023-05-11 17:18:281218瀏覽

隨著網路的普及和發展,前端開發變得越來越重要。身為前端開發人員,我們需要了解並掌握各種開發工具和技術。其中,PHP和AngularJS是兩種非常有用且受歡迎的工具。在本文中,我們將介紹如何使用這兩種工具進行前端開發。

一、PHP介紹

PHP是一種流行的開源伺服器端腳本語言,它適用於Web開發,可以在Web伺服器和各種作業系統上運行。 PHP的優點是簡單、快速、便利、穩定和安全,而且它支援大量的資料庫和Web協定。

PHP主要用於伺服器端編程,通常用於建立Web應用程式和網站。使用PHP可以創建基於資料和動態網頁,它是一種非常靈活和強大的語言。

二、AngularJS介紹

AngularJS是Google開發的一個JavaScript框架,它可用於建立單一頁面和動態Web應用程式。 AngularJS使用了MVC(模型-視圖-控制器)架構,可以將網頁上的不同部分分開來,以便進行獨立的開發、測試和維護。

AngularJS的特點是SPA(單頁面應用程式)的創建、MVC架構的使用、雙向資料綁定、依賴注入、指令和過濾器等。使用AngularJS,我們可以快速建立大型且複雜的網路應用程序,而且它的效能和可維護性都非常出色。

三、如何使用PHP和AngularJS進行前端開發

1.選擇適合的開發工具

在使用PHP和AngularJS進行前端開發之前,我們需要選擇適合的開發工具。常用的整合開發環境(IDE)包括NetBeans、Eclipse、Visual Studio等。其中,NetBeans整合了對PHP和AngularJS的支持,可以簡化開發過程。

此外,還可以使用Github等程式碼託管服務來管理程式碼的版本控制。透過這些工具,我們可以快速編寫和測試程式碼,並與其他開發者進行協作。

2.了解PHP和AngularJS的基本語法

在進行前端開發之前,我們需要了解PHP和AngularJS的基本語法。 PHP語言基本上是HTML程式碼和PHP標記交替組成的,而AngularJS則是使用指令和表達式來對網頁進行操作。

PHP語句通常以分號結尾,可以使用if語句、for迴圈、函數等進行邏輯程式設計。而AngularJS則使用MVC模型、依賴注入、指令、表達式等實作Web應用程式的動態操作。

3.使用PHP和AngularJS進行開發

在了解語法之後,我們可以使用PHP和AngularJS進行開發了。通常情況下,我們會使用PHP作為後端伺服器來取得和處理數據,而AngularJS則用於前端展示和操作。

例如,在開發電子商務網站時,我們可以使用PHP來連接資料庫、取得商品資訊等,然後在AngularJS中使用指令和表達式來展示商品清單、購物車、訂單查詢等頁面。同時,也可以使用AngularJS的雙向資料綁定功能來實現頁面的即時更新。

4.最佳化和測試程式碼

當我們完成開發工作時,還需要對程式碼進行最佳化和測試。在最佳化方面,我們可以使用PHP的快取、SQL語句優化等技術來提高網站的效能和回應速度。而在測試方面,我們可以使用PHPUnit等測試工具來進行單元測試、API測試等。

同時,我們也需要確保程式碼的安全性和可靠性。在使用PHP連接資料庫時,我們需要對使用者輸入資料進行過濾和驗證,以防止SQL注入、XSS攻擊等安全漏洞。

四、總結

在本文中,我們介紹如何使用PHP和AngularJS進行前端開發。透過選擇適合的開發工具、了解基本語法、使用PHP和AngularJS進行開發、以及最佳化和測試程式碼等步驟,開發者可以快速建立安全、效能高的Web應用程式。在實際開發中,還需要注意安全性、可維護性等方面,以確保軟體品質和使用者體驗。

以上是如何使用PHP和AngularJS進行前端開發的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n